What is ayurveda?
Ayurveda is considered by many scholars to be one
of the oldest of the healing sciences. Literally translated from Sanskrit,
Ayurveda means “The Science of Life.” Ayurvedic knowledge originated in
India over 5,000 years ago and has its roots in ancient Vedic culture.
Many Western healing systems that rely on natural healing (Homeopathy,
Polarity Therapy) can find their origins in Ayurvedic practices. In
Ayurveda, emphasis is placed on prevention and maintenance of health
through understanding the interactions between the doshas, the three
principal energies of the body. The vata is the energy of movement, the
pitta is the energy of metabolism, and the kapha is the energy of
lubrication and structure. An excess or deficit of any of the doshas may
result in imbalance and illness.
